Investors happier with Dell, but some customers aren't (USATODAY.com)
USATODAY.com - SAN FRANCISCO - Dell is winning over Wall Street again - but some of its customers remain unhappy with the beleaguered PC giant. Dell on Thursday reported preliminary revenue of $14.8 billion for the quarter ended Aug. 3, up from $14.1 billion a year ago. The No. 2 PC maker also conceded that a shortage of laptop parts continues to prevent it from filling some orders.
